One of our largest clients gave us this quote a couple of years ago. “You keep us from making million dollar mistakes.” We got that quote in regards to a situation this national brand was experiencing where their first solution was to staff 4 more hours a day to address a cleanliness issue. 

Using OpsAnalitica to capture operations data and to crowdsource solutions they got to the root cause of their issue and it was a simple, inexpensive change in some of their locations.  They went from looking at a multi-million dollar increase in labor expenses to a quick cheap fix.

They wouldn’t have been able to get to the bottom of this issue without analyzing photos and operations data being collected by their team members. That is how OpsAnalitica helped them avoid a multi-million dollar mistake based on guesses and not data.

Going back to the big brother conundrum, none of your teams look at your POS system as big brother. Every team member just accepts that money and credit card information and transactions are just too important to not have a system around them. You have never heard a team member griping about the big brother aspect of using a POS.

Operations Management Platforms are capable of collecting the same level of information on team member activities as a POS system is at collecting data about transactions. The data that is collected from the POS is integral in running your business. So is the data collected from OpsAnalitica.
